Transaction 8bc7255d70d2182fb5af18d3a275b3d611cd4568564a9a33c3ed025a3a637631
1 Input
1 Output
-
8bc7255d70d2182fb5af18d3a275b3d611cd4568564a9a33c3ed025a3a637631:0
- value
- 31478
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 42f98dc256a14677aacc10e23c49186abfe957c5 OP_EQUAL
- address
- 37o9UW7rgQBZ6SK5XCXVW1PncfST94Sz2T